Slip & Falls

Injuries caused by slips and falls can have long-lasting effects. If the injuries are the result of the negligence of an individual, municipality or business, then the injured person can claim compensation for their injuries and ongoing treatments. Because there is often no obvious insurance company funding treatment, slip and fall injuries can be difficult. Therefore, it is important to commence a law suit quickly in order that treatment can be sustained.

In Ontario, there are varying time limits for bringing an action for an injury sustained in a slip and fall. Missing this limitation period, can result in the person losing their right to sue. In a private slip and fall, an individual usually has six years to bring a claim. However, if the incident occurred on property belonging to a municipality or the province, that time frame can be much shorter. For some municipalities, the time frame is seven days.
